Timbalah - A wonderful Southern Highlands retreat
Timbalah is an exquisite country house that can accommodate up to 14 guests. For groups up to 10 people the main house has 4 bedrooms and 2 bathrooms and for groups over 10, up to 14 people the cottage is available with its own kitchen and bathroom, and sleeps up to an additional 4 guests.
Located in the heart of stunning Fitzroy Falls it is ideally positioned to access all that the Southern Highlands has to offer.
Timbalah is beautifully furnished throughout ensuring the utmost comfort throughout your stay and provides a stunning country retreat, or perfect wedding guest accommodation. The kitchen is a foodies delight to prepare a gourmet meal. You may however wish to forgo cooking and use Timbalah as a base to sample the best restaurants, vineyards and cafes the Southern Highlands has to offer.
Only 1.5 hours to Sydney and Canberra, Timbalah is the perfect country escape.
Unwind with the following bedding configuration:
Bedroom 1 - King with ensuite (corner spa bath) Bedroom 2 - Queen Bedroom 3 - Queen Bedroom 4 - 1 single, 1 tri-bunk (single on top, double down the bottom)
Features include: - 8ft billiards table - Formal dining room - Informal dining area attached to kitchen - Large leather couches situated around an open fire - Living space with entertainment centre including pool table and 60inch flatscreen smart television. - Free WiFi throughout - 6 burner gas stove and oven. - Large second bathroom with corner bath and separate toilet.
